El Hatillo is located in the southcentral region of the Cesar Department. In August 2015, the US firm Murray Energy Corp. acquired Goldman Sachs' coal assets in Colombia, Colombia Natural Resources (CNR). The deal included La Francia, El Hatillo and Cerrolargo Sur mining properties as well as a stake in Fenoco and the Rio Cordoba port concession.

Under the agreement, Vale, will sell 100 percent of its coal mines El Hatillo and Cerro Largo in the department of Cesar, and its port terminal Sociedad Portuaria Rio Córdoba on the Caribbean coast. Vale will also sell its percent stake in the Ferrocarriles Del Norte de Colombia, which operates the railway between the mines and the terminal.

Landmines and unexploded ordnance (UXO) threaten 31 of 32 departments in Colombia, largely remnants from the ongoing armed conflict between Colombia and nonstate illegal armed groups. Since 1990, mines and UXO have killed more than 10,000 civilians and military personnel.

History and Location. One of the world's major producers of ferronickel is our Cerro Matoso opencut mine in northern Colombia. For more than 30 years we have operated here, in Cordoba, but nickel was first discovered in the region way back in the 1950s.
